Martin, The KX3 and K3 do not support Kenwood's master/slave protocol. However, they do support different variations of Elecraft's own master/ slave protocol. This allows "remote-rig" operation with various different hardware configurations.
The K3 version of the protocol is extremely fast, and provides virtually 100% emulation of a remote K3 by a local (terminal) K3. The KX3 implementation is at present experimental, but it will provide limited control of a KX3, K3, or K2 (only VFOs, mode, bandwidth, and RIT).
